New York City Department of Education

Division of School Facilities: Selected Aspects of the Management of School Maintenance

We examined building maintenance practices in the New York City public school system. We found that, contrary to State regulations, the New York City Department of Education had not established a maintenance plan for each school building. We also identified long delays in the completion of requested maintenance tasks. We further determined that a number of improvements could be made in the automated system used by school custodians to request maintenance assistance from the Department’s three Citywide repair shops.
